Hi,
Disabled fields by W3 specifications will not get posted on form
submission (http://www.w3.org/TR/html4/interact/forms.html#h-17.12.1).
s:textfield
key=Label_DateCreation
id=dateCreation
name=dateCreation
Are you sure that you really want to disable it? Can you use a hidden
field, or hide the field with css, if you're just trying to hide it
from the user?
